Wasco man sought in stabbing

Kern County Sheriff's deputies from the Wasco substation are asking for the public's assistance in locating a suspect in a recent stabbing.

Since the incident on Oct. 21, deputies working at the substation have been looking for Juan-Manuel Diaz. Diaz allegedly stabbed a female victim several times.

Maria Diaz and Antonio Diaz from Wasco were already arrested in this incident.

Juan-Manuel Diaz is described as a 21-24-year-old Hispanic male with brown eyes and black hair at 5-feet-5 and weighing 125 pounds.

"This was not a random stabbing," Sergeant Peter Martinez said. "The three are related."

If anyone has information on Juan-Manuel Diaz' whereabouts, they are asked to contact the Kern County Sheriff's Office at 661-861-3110 or the Secret Witness Hotline at 661-322-4040.
